We routinely use a common ground wire for switches, but we prefer to use several "pins" for the connection. That way, if the "one and only" ground pin connection goes bad, you don't lose all of your digital input functionality.
|
Ageed,
With sensors being so important to your software feedback and control, this is not a place to skimp. No single point failures keep you playing.
